Abstract
The vehicle registration plate frame comprises a face plate (1) adapted to surround a visible face of the registration plate. A backing plate is mounted to a rear face of the face plate along two edges. The backing plate is spaced from the face plate by a distance greater than the thickness of the registration plate, so that the registration plate may be inserted between the backing plate and the face plate at an edge of the backing plate which is not joined to the face plate.

REGISTRATION PLATE FRAME
The present invention relates to a frame for a vehicle registration plate, which term relates to a plate bearing alphanumeric indicia adapted to define uniquely a vehicle to which the plates are attached, usually front and rear.
Registration plates are well known throughout the world and in each country there is usually a format which is rigidly enforced for the display of the identification indicia. These must have certain dimensions and spacings and must not be obscured.
Such registration plates are objects of interest. They identify the vehicle and are therefore often inspected. It would be advantageous if they could be associated with advertising or promotional material or even decorative material to personalise the vehicle to the owner's taste.
However, such advertisements, slogans or the like may need to be changed. The registration
plate of the vehicle must not be changed. Hence, such advertisements, slogans or the like
should be separable from the registration plate per se.
It is also important that such slogans and advertisements should not impinge on the visible area of the registration plate.
Hence, it is an object of the present invention to provide a frame for a vehicle registration plate adapted to surround the registration plate and bear material such as advertisements, slogans, decoration or information, at any desired part of the frame.
According to the present invention, there is provided a frame for a vehicle registration plate comprising a face plate so apertured as to surround a visible face of the registration plate, and means to attach the face plate to the registration plate.
Preferably, a backing plate is mounted to a rear face of the face plate along at least part of two edges thereof and spaced from said rear face by a distance greater than the thickness of the registration plate.
The registration plate may be inserted between the backing plate and the face plate at an edge of the backing plate which is not joined to the frame.
Preferably the face plate is substantially rectangular and the unjoined edge is an end edge.
Once the registration plate has been slid into the pocket formed between the rear face of the face plate and the backing plate, the combination may be fixed to a vehicle by means of screws or other fixing means passing through the registration plate and the backing plate, in conventional positions, to hold both in position.

Referring now to the drawings, there is shown in Figure 1 a front elevation of a registration plate frame. The embodiment shown is one suitable for United Kingdom registration plates and has a central opening approximately 485mm (19 inch) long and 95mm (3.7 inch) high.
This is sufficient to display the indicia of a standard UK registration plate.
The dimensions of the opening may need to be different to satisfy local requirements, in which case, the overall dimensions of the frame will vary accordingly. Any such variations are, of course, within the scope of the present invention.
In the example shown, the frame has an overall height of approximately 150mm (5.9inch) and overall length of 534mm (21 inch).
Hence, as can be seen, the frame has a mean overall width of approximately 30mm and this space can be used to bear advertising material. For example, such advertising material may be adapted to promote the garage which sold the motor vehicle or the manufacturer of the motor vehicle. Alternatively, or additionally, the frame may display some slogan, say of allegiance to a particular football or sporting team or other organisation.
The frame comprises a face plate 1 which may be a plastics moulding with lettering standing proud of the general surface to be printed distinctively. Alternatively, the face plate may be planar and the advertising slogans or the like are simply printed thereon. The face plate 1 may alternatively be of metal which may, if desired, be pressed or stamped to an appropriate shape, optionally with indicia standing proud.
A back plate 2 is spaced from the rear face of the face plate 1 by a distance of approximately 3.2mm (1/8inch). The width of the back plate 2 is approximately 127mm (5inch) and it is attached to the rear of the face plate 1 by means of legs 3 which extend along the-major edges of the back plate 2. Hence, the assembly of face plate 1, backplate 2 and legs 3 form a pocket approximately 127mm wide by 3.2mm deep. The legs 3 need not necessarily extend along the full length of the major edges. In this case, the legs 3 may be discontinuous and form with portions of the back plate a series of clips.
The back plate 2 and legs 3 are preferably formed of plastics or metal material in a U-shape and affixed to the rear of the frame. However, it may be that the backplate and legs are deformed from the frame, with which they are integral.
A standard UK registration plate may be inserted slidably into this pocket ideally from one end, and the indicia thereon aligned within the space surrounded by the frame. The assemblage of registration plate and frame may then be attached to the motor vehicle. The attachment may be by means of screws or other fixings passing through the registration plate and the back plate into positions which are conventional to the motor vehicle. If necessary, the back plate 2 may be provided with extensions to correspond with such conventional fixing positions. Alternatively, the attachment may be by means of adhesive, clips or the like.
As can be seen in the preferred embodiment, the registration plate frame is supported at the same points as is the registration plate itself and both are securely mounted to the vehicle.
The use of the back plate 2 enables the frame to be attached to any registration plate or any vehicle, whatever the fixing arrangement.
In a further embodiment, not shown, the face plate 1 may be attached to the registration plate by other fixing means such as screws, double sided tape, rivets, clips, or other appropriate means. In this case, the fixing of the face plate to the registration plate need not be, and almost certainly is not, coincident with the mounting points of the registration plate to the vehicle.
Hence, the frame may be more readily interchanged, since it will not always be necessary to remove the registration plate in order to add a frame or to exchange one frame for another.
The face plate 1 may be a moulding or pressing of plastics material or metal with lettering standing proud of or inset into the general surface to be printed distinctively. Alternatively, the face plate may be planar and the advertising slogans and the like are simply printed thereon.
Claims (6)
- CLAIMS 1. A frame for a vehicle registration plate comprising a face plate so apertured as to surround a visible face of the registration plate, and means to attach said face plate to the registration plate.
- 2. A frame as claimed in claim 1, further comprising a backing plate mounted to a rear face of the face plate along at least part of two edges thereof and spaced from said rear face by a distance greater than the thickness of the registration plate.
- 3. A frame as claimed in claim 2, wherein there is provided a space between the backing plate and the face plate at an edge of the backing plate which is not joined to the frame, said space being so dimensioned that the registration plate may be inserted therethrough.
- 4. A frame as claimed in claim 3, wherein the face plate is substantially rectangular and the unjoined edge is an edge along a minor dimension thereof.
- 5. A frame as claimed in any one of claims 2 to 4, wherein the registration plate, when slid into the pocket formed between the rear face and the face plate, is fixable to a vehicle by means of screws or other fixing means passing through the registration plate and the backing plate, in conventional positions, to hold both in position.
- 6. A frame for a vehicle substantially as described herein with reference to the Figures of the accompanying drawings.
